Experience a Private Coffee Roasting Class in Hilo, Hawaii

With the guidance of our roaster guide, you’ll learn how coffee is processed and roasted and how those steps shape flavor; at one of the largest certified Organic coffee farms in Kona, we roast every batch in-house, and you’ll take part in two of our production roasts - even running the second roast yourself with the help of our roaster - making this a hands-on, flavor-focused experience ideal for travelers in Hilo, Hawaii who want an authentic look at farm-to-cup coffee production.

Highlights

  • Join a certified organic Kona coffee farm experience on the Big Island when you book in Hilo, Hawaii - learn how coffee cherries become the cup you love.
  • Watch two professional production roasts and take the roaster’s guidance as you operate the second roast yourself for a hands-on learning moment.
  • Discover how processing and roasting decisions shape flavor profiles, from bright, fruity notes to deeper, chocolatey roasts.
  • Taste freshly roasted 100% Kona coffee samples and compare medium and dark roast characteristics side by side.
